Aktueller Standort: Startseite> Neueste Artikel> Vergleich von Java- und PHP -Programmiersprachen: Analyse von Vor- und Nachteilen und Interpretation von Anwendungsszenarien

Vergleich von Java- und PHP -Programmiersprachen: Analyse von Vor- und Nachteilen und Interpretation von Anwendungsszenarien

gitbox 2025-06-28

Java vs. PHP: Übersicht

In der modernen Webentwicklung sind ** Java ** und ** php ** zwei gängige Programmiersprachen mit jeweils einzigartigen Eigenschaften und Vorteilen. Das Verständnis der Vor- und Nachteile dieser beiden Sprachen kann Entwicklern helfen, bei der Auswahl eines Technologiestapels intelligentere Entscheidungen zu treffen.

Vor- und Nachteile von Java

Vorteil

1. CROSSPLATFORMITY: Java ist eine Sprache "einmal schreiben, überall laufen", die auf jedem Gerät ausgeführt werden kann, das Java Virtual Machine (JVM) unterstützt, wodurch Java gute plattformübergreifende Funktionen haben.

2. Starke Unterstützung der Gemeinschaft: Java hat eine riesige Entwicklergemeinschaft und bietet reichhaltige Tools und Rahmenbedingungen wie Frühling, Winterschlaf usw., die den Entwicklern helfen können, die Entwicklungseffizienz zu verbessern.

3..

Mangel

1. Die Lernkurve ist steiler: Im Vergleich zu PHP ist die Syntax von Java komplizierter und Anfänger benötigen möglicherweise mehr Zeit zum Lernen.

2. Langsame Entwicklungsgeschwindigkeit: Javas Typ -System und Zusammenstellungsprozess können die Entwicklung langsamer machen, insbesondere bei Projekten mit schnellen Iterationen.

Vor- und Nachteile von PHP

Vorteil

1. Einfach zu erlernen: Die Syntax von PHP ist prägnant und einfach zu beginnen, insbesondere für Anfänger, um schnell Webanwendungen zu entwickeln.

2. Optimieren Sie die Webentwicklung: PHP ist speziell für die Webentwicklung konzipiert und kann eng in HTML integriert werden. Es ist sehr geeignet, dynamische Websites und Webanwendungen zu entwickeln.

3. Rich Framework Support: PHP verfügt über viele beliebte Frameworks (wie Laravel und Symfony) und hilft Entwicklern dabei, schnell Projekte aufzubauen und die Entwicklungseffizienz zu verbessern.

Mangel

1. Leistungsprobleme: Da PHP eine interpretierte Sprache ist, kann seine Leistung schlechter sein als kompilierte Sprachen (wie Java), insbesondere in hohen Parallelitätsumgebungen.

2. Sicherheitsprobleme: Obwohl die PHP -Community eine Vielzahl von Sicherheitstools bietet, kann ihre Flexibilität auch zu Sicherheitslücken führen und Entwickler müssen besondere Aufmerksamkeit schenken.

Anwendungsszenarien von Java und PHP

Java-Anwendungsszenarien: Aufgrund seiner Stabilität und starken Bibliotheksunterstützung wird Java häufig in Anwendungen auf Unternehmensebene (wie ERP-Systemen), Big-Data-Verarbeitung und Android-Entwicklung verwendet.

PHP-Anwendungsszenarien: PHP wird in Content-Management-Systemen (z. B. WordPress), E-Commerce-Plattformen und kleinen und mittelgroßen Unternehmenswebsituationen aufgrund seiner Benutzerfreundlichkeit und leistungsstarker Web-Support häufig verwendet.

Zusammenfassen

Bei der Auswahl von Java oder PHP sollten Entwickler Entscheidungen auf der Grundlage verschiedener Faktoren wie Projektanforderungen, Teamtechnologie -Stack und Entwicklungsgeschwindigkeit treffen. Java eignet sich für Anwendungen auf Unternehmensebene, die eine hohe Leistung und hohe Sicherheit erfordern, während PHP für die schnelle Entwicklung von Webanwendungen geeignet ist. Das Verständnis der Vor- und Nachteile und Anwendungsszenarien dieser beiden Sprachen kann Entwicklern helfen, Anwendungen effizienter zu erstellen.